Aniam was a son of Shemida and a descendant of Manasseh, mentioned in the genealogy of the tribe of Manasseh.

Aniam was a son of Shemida and a descendant of the half-tribe of Manasseh, listed in the genealogical record of 1 Chronicles 7:19. He appears alongside his brothers in the Manassite genealogy as part of the broader account of the western Manassite clans who settled in Canaan. The tribe of Manasseh had a complex settlement history, with clans on both sides of the Jordan River, and Chronicles preserves records of both branches. Aniam appears in no narrative episode and is known exclusively from this genealogical reference.
